1. Scania

Img source: skf.com

Scania is a large automobile manufacturing company owned by Volkswagen Group. This Swedish company manufactures buses and heavy-duty automobiles. Apart from this, Scania also manufactures diesel engines for general industrial appliances, as well as large vehicles. They have their generation office located in India, The Netherlands, France, Sweden, Poland, Russia, and Brazil. So far, the company has sold 81,350 hefty lorries.

2. MAN

Image source: investitor.me

The next heavy vehicle manufacturing company that has sold 83,200 lorries so far is MAN Truck and Bus AG. It is a subsidiary of MAN SE corporation. They are popularly known as the biggest international commercial vehicles’ provider.

3. Iveco

Image source: iveco.com

IVECO an Italian-based industrial vehicle manufacturing company has its offices in Italy and Turin and is fully controlled by CNH Industrial Group. This large vehicle manufacturing company has successfully sold 134,300 hefty lorries worldwide.

4. PACCAR Inc

Img source: paccar.com

PACCAR Inc has sold 158,900 hefty vehicles and is counted among the American Fortune 500 company. This company is one of the largest manufacturers of large and medium-sized commercial vehicles, and they sell their heavy automobiles globally. In Europe, its total market share value under the medium-large vehicles category is 16.2% and, in the US, and Canada, it holds 28.5% market shares.

5. Hino

Hino is owned by Toyota. This Japanese manufacturing company has sold 171,800 trucks and they manufacture diesel engines and commercial trucks. The company has it headquarter in Hino-shi, Tokyo. Hino is a trusted name when it comes to heavy-duty and medium trucks all over in Asia. Recently they have expanded their offers in Japan for medium and heavy trucks. Overall, Hino has a 37.7% market share.

6. Volvo Group

Image source: unsplash.com

Volvo Group is known to everyone and has so far sold 300,000 large automobiles worldwide. This company is owned by AB Volvo and is based in Sweden and Gothenburg. In the year 2016, Volvo Group became the second largest manufacturer under the heavy-duty lorry category. The company also manufactures hefty lorry under Dongfeng Trucks, Eicher, Mack, Renault Trucks, UD, and Volvo.

7. Navistar International Corp

Img source: stackpath.com

Navistar International Corp has sold 313,600 and is among the top four heavy lorry manufacturing companies in the world. This company is listed under Fortune 500 companies and they are into manufacturing military, as well as business heavy lorry.

8. Dongfeng

After selling 369,100 Dongfeng holds the third position in our top ten biggest truck manufacturing companies list. This hefty vehicle manufacturing company is a Chinese state-owned automobile manufacturer company having headquarter in Wuhan, China. After selling 369,100 vehicles they have expanded their business by 7%.

9. TATA Motors Limited

TATA Motors Limited is the leading automobile manufacturing company in India. If there is one company that often replaces the term hefty lorry by tata is TATA Motors Limited. This company is the only trusted big road lorry maker in India and they also sell their trucks worldwide. So far, TATA Motors Limited has sold 400,000 heavy road lorries.

10. Daimler Group

Image source: skf.com

The number one big automobile manufacturing company is Daimler Trucks North America LLC. They have sold 415,108 hefty vehicles worldwide. This hefty vehicle manufacturing company is a leading automotive industry manufacturer of commercial vehicles. They have the headquarter in Portland, Oregon. They also make vehicles under various brands, like BharatBenz, Mitsubishi Fuso, Freightliner, Western Star, to name a few.
